Linux中使用MySQL创建数据库
MySQL是一种广泛使用的关系型数据库管理系统,它可以在各种操作系统上运行。在Linux操作系统上,我们可以使用MySQL命令行工具来创建和管理数据库。本文将向您展示如何在Linux中使用MySQL创建数据库,并提供相应的代码示例。
在Linux中安装MySQL
在使用MySQL之前,我们需要在Linux系统上安装MySQL服务器。以下是在常见Linux发行版中安装MySQL的命令:
- Ubuntu/Debian系统:
sudo apt-get install mysql-server
- CentOS/RHEL系统:
sudo yum install mysql-server
- Arch Linux系统:
sudo pacman -S mysql
安装完成后,我们需要启动MySQL服务。以下是在常见Linux发行版中启动MySQL服务的命令:
- Ubuntu/Debian系统:
sudo service mysql start
- CentOS/RHEL系统:
sudo systemctl start mysqld
- Arch Linux系统:
sudo systemctl start mysql
连接到MySQL服务器
一旦MySQL服务器正在运行,我们可以使用MySQL命令行客户端连接到服务器。以下是连接到MySQL服务器的命令:
mysql -u 用户名 -p
其中,用户名
是您在MySQL服务器上的用户名。执行上述命令后,系统会提示您输入密码。输入正确的密码后,即可成功连接到MySQL服务器。
创建数据库
一旦连接到MySQL服务器,我们可以使用CREATE DATABASE
语句来创建新的数据库。以下是创建数据库的示例代码:
CREATE DATABASE 数据库名;
其中,数据库名
是您要创建的数据库的名称。执行上述命令后,MySQL服务器将创建一个新的数据库。
以下是一个完整的示例,演示如何在Linux中使用MySQL创建数据库:
mysql -u root -p
输入密码后,连接到MySQL服务器。然后,我们可以使用以下命令来创建一个名为mydatabase
的数据库:
CREATE DATABASE mydatabase;
序列图
以下是使用Mermaid语法绘制的序列图,展示了在Linux中使用MySQL创建数据库的过程:
sequenceDiagram
participant 用户
participant MySQL服务器
用户->>MySQL服务器: 连接到MySQL服务器
用户->>MySQL服务器: 创建数据库
MySQL服务器-->>用户: 返回创建成功提示
类图
以下是使用Mermaid语法绘制的类图,展示了在Linux中使用MySQL创建数据库时涉及的类和关系:
classDiagram
class 用户
class MySQL服务器
用户 --* MySQL服务器: 使用MySQL命令行客户端连接
结论
在Linux中使用MySQL创建数据库非常简单。首先,我们需要安装MySQL服务器并启动服务。然后,使用MySQL命令行客户端连接到服务器,并使用CREATE DATABASE
语句创建新的数据库。本文提供了详细的代码示例和Mermaid图表,帮助您更好地理解和应用这些知识。
希望本文对于学习和使用Linux中的MySQL数据库有所帮助!